** "The Eureka Stockade" by Raffaello Carboni is a firsthand narrative exploring a key moment during the Australian gold rush: the Eureka Rebellion. The story, told by Carboni himself, recounts his experiences as a participant in the uprising, illuminating the tensions between gold miners and the ruling authorities. Carboni sets the stage by explaining his purpose in documenting the Eureka Stockade, promising an honest portrayal of the miners' battle against unfair regulations and dishonest officials. Readers gain insight into the difficult conditions of the goldfields, the miners' hard work, and the bonds they formed, all while sensing the growing anticipation of conflict, bringing the social atmosphere and rising tensions of Ballarat's mining community to life. **

About the AuthorRaffaello Carboni was an Italian writer, composer and interpreter who wrote a book on the Eureka Stockade which he witnessed while living in Australia. Although only a spectator at the Eureka Rebellion he was charged with treason in the Supreme Court of Victoria, but found not guilty of the charge and released on 21 March 1855.
